Very popular cut flowers for bouquets and weddings in the summer and autumn the lisianthus open flowers show the strongest colour when cut, whilst the buds open to progressively softer shades of the open flower colour. Plants grow from very large bulbs which we grow here in pots in our green house and they start to flower in late September we can grow them out side here as we are relatively frost free but we tend to water and look after them better when they are in the green house and they start to flower a bit earlier as well. We grow some double flowered varieties of daffodil where the petals instead of being a row of 6 petals have formed into many layers of petals and the central cup' is much reduced, so that the flower looks similar to a camellia flower. The original Chrysanthemum have been developed and bred to make the varieties that we today use in floristry and our gardens. Colours in all shades of red, orange, yellow, green, mauve, and white are produced. Standards have one large flower per stem this is achieved by the grower removing all but the central bud on the stem as the stems grow so that only the one flower grows , and it grows much larger than it other ways would.
